Taliban Regime

Posted on March 10, 2026March 11, 2026

Security Council Sanctions Committee Established Pursuant to Resolution 1988 (2011) Amends 22 Names on Its Sanctions List

On 10 March 2026, the Security Council Committee established pursuant to resolution 1988 (2011) enacted amendments to 22 names on its 1988 List of individuals and entities subject to the assets freeze, travel ban and arms embargo.
